What will the weather be like during my trip to Index?
Weather is only one factor, but it can really affect your travel plans, especially if you are planning a longer stay in Index. The hottest months are usually August and July with an average temp of 62°F, while the coldest months are December and February with an average of 38°F. The rainiest months in Index are November, January, December, and October, with each month seeing an average of 10 inches of rainfall.
What are the must-see places to visit in Index?
Index is known for its riverfront. While you're exploring the area, Mt. Baker-Snoqualmie National Forest and Lake Serene Trailhead are a couple of picturesque spots to get outside and enjoy nature. Forks of the Sky State Park and Wallace Falls State Park are a couple of places you'll find in the larger area.
